Instead of the overhyped nothing burger news of an apparent UEFI bootkit for Ubuntu doing the rounds, instead for the podcast this week I talk about the low level details of recent vulnerabilities in needrestart and how they were remediated by our team.
On the latest episode of the #Ubuntu Security Podcast we dive into the local privesca vulns discovered by @qualys.bsky.social in needrestart, covering topics from confused deputies to the inner workings of the /proc filesystem and responsible disclosure as well ubuntusecuritypodcast.org/episode-242/
Episode 242
This week we dive into the details of a number of local privilege escalation vulnerablities discovered by Qualys in the needrestart package, covering topics from confused deputies to the inner wor...
